This was our first time visiting and we were excited to partake in the all-you-can-eat fish on Friday. We called ahead to get details, less than an hour before we went, and were told that the special was $10.99 for whiting and fries (all-you-can-eat). Once there, we each decided to add a side of cabbage (which was greasy & obviously had sugar added & was a very small portion) for an understood additional charge.
The fish was nice and hot, and pretty tasty. The fries were good as well and we both had water to drink. Our waitress seemed a bit overwhelmed as she stopped coming back to check on us once we got our food and more people came in to dine.
We waited to pay the bill and then we left. Once we pulled off, we realized something didn't add up for our bill to be almost $40. So, we looked at the receipt and we were charged $13.95 per meal plus the additional $3.50 per side of cabbage.
We went back to speak with them about the discrepancy in what we were told on the phone and how we were charged at the restaurant. We were told that $10.99 was the price for the previous day (I found that suspicious because they hadn't advertised any all-you-can-eat special on Thursdays, only Fridays). We were also told that no one there would have given us that information. So, no adjustment was made to our bill. There's no reason for us to have made that up, but we were treated as if we had.
We enjoyed the food overall, but we won't be returning because of this customer service issue. There are too many other dining choices to have to deal with bad customer service.
